1. Renewable Energy Integration
Solar and wind farms heavily rely on grid-connected inverters to convert DC power into grid-compatible AC electricity. For example, a 2023 study by the International Energy Agency (IEA) showed that 78% of utility-scale solar projects now use advanced inverters with storage capabilities to mitigate intermittent power supply.
2. Industrial Manufacturing
Factories use these systems for:
- Peak shaving to reduce demand charges
- Backup power during grid outages
- Energy arbitrage (storing cheap off-peak power)
A recent case study in Germany demonstrated a 22% reduction in annual energy costs for automotive plants using modular inverter storage.

Why Choose Modern Inverter Storage Systems?
Today's solutions offer three game-changing advantages:
- Bi-directional power flow: Feed excess energy back to the grid
- Frequency regulation: Automatically balance grid fluctuations
- Scalable architecture: Easily expand storage capacity as needs grow

Implementation Considerations
When planning your system:
- Calculate your facility's load profile
- Evaluate local grid interconnection policies
- Choose between lithium-ion or flow battery options
Did you know? Properly sized systems can achieve 90%+ round-trip efficiency, making them more effective than traditional backup generators.

Frequently Asked Questions
How long do grid-connected inverters typically last?
Most quality inverters have 10-15 year lifespans, with batteries needing replacement every 8-12 years depending on usage cycles.
Can these systems work during blackouts?
Yes, when configured with islanding capability, they can disconnect from the grid and power critical loads independently.
